KKR Invests in Max Financial Services

February 17, 2016

MUMBAI, India–(BUSINESS WIRE)– KKR today announced that it has acquired an approximate 9.95% stake in Max Financial Services (BSE:500271), the newly demerged entity of the Max Group that owns an approximate 72% stake in Max Life, India’s fourth-largest private life insurance player. KKR acquired its stake from a sponsor group led by Analjit Singh, Chairman Emeritus of the Max Group.

KKR made its investment from its Asian Fund II through the portfolio investment route. Further details of the transaction were not disclosed.

The partnership between KKR and Max Financial Services comes as the Indian life insurance sector steadily recovers from a recent slowdown and is poised for robust growth. Life insurance as a product category is significantly under-penetrated in India versus some of its Asian peers. India’s increasing workforce, a rise in the country’s median age and favorable savings trends are all expected to drive insurance growth.

About Max Financial Services

Max Financial Services Limited (MFS), a part of the US$ 2 billion Max Group, is the parent company of Max Life, India’s largest non-bank private life insurance company. MFS actively manages 72 per cent stake in Max Life Insurance Company Limited, making it India’s first company focused exclusively on life insurance. Max Life is a joint venture with Mitsui Sumitomo Insurance (MSI), a Japan headquartered global leader in life insurance.

About Max Life

Max Life Insurance Company Ltd. (MLIC) is a joint venture between Max Financial Services Ltd. and Mitsui Sumitomo Insurance Co. Ltd. Mitsui Sumitomo Insurance is part of MS&AD Insurance Group, which is amongst the leading general insurers in the world. Max Life Insurance, one of India’s leading life insurers, offers comprehensive life insurance and retirement solutions for long term savings and protection.

As a financially strong and stable company with focus on quality of advice, sound investment expertise and service excellence, Max Life Insurance has set in place a value driven culture and corporate governance through its superior human capital. The Company has a country wide diversified distribution model, including the country’s leading agent advisors, exclusive corporate agency arrangement with Axis Bank and several other partners.
